I have trouble recommending T-Mobile prepaid to anyone who can't use the $30 plan: you can get the same mainline plans with the bonus bells and whistles on postpaid for the same price, plus a few bucks in taxes, and if you really prefer prepaid Metro PCS, Simple Mobile, and Cricket all offer roughly the same services for less money.

The only other T-Mobile prepaid plan that I can think of pointing people at is the $80 unlimited one, just because it's truly unlimited, which you can't get as far as I know from any other prepaid GSM plan in the US.
